Peel, Isle of Man

Peel ((マン島語:Purt ny h-Inshey) – Port of the Island) is a town on the Isle of Man, in the parish of German. It is the third largest town on the island after Douglas and Ramsey but the fourth largest settlement, as Onchan has the second largest population but is classified as a village. Peel is also a House of Keys constituency, electing one Member of the House of Keys (MHK), who, since September 2015, has been Ray Harmer.
==Geography==
Peel is situated on the west coast of the Isle of Man, on the east side of the mouth of the River Neb. To the north west is St Patrick's Isle, connected to the mainland by a causeway, and to the west across the river is Peel Hill. The A1 road connects Peel with Douglas. The A3 road connects it with Kirk Michael and Ramsey. To the south of Peel is Castletown which was the old Isle of Man capital, and to the SE is Douglas.
